Zillow adds DMs so you can chat about homes you'll never buy
"Zillow is trying to make it easier to share listings by putting a messaging feature directly in its app. Instead of sharing a link to your dream home over a text message, Zillow says you can invite a friend, family member, or significant other to chat from the app's inbox. From there, both you and your shopping partner can have a back-and-forth conversation about listings, as well as share your new finds inside the Zillow app."
"You can start up a chat by opening your inbox and choosing the "Invite a co-shopper" option. Zillow will then generate an invitation link that you can share with them. Your shopping partner will need to sign into their Zillow account or create one to accept the invite and start chatting. Update, October 28th: Added more information about the invite process."
